大脑静息葡萄糖代谢改变与情绪障碍的相关性

摘    要:目的前瞻性分析大脑静息葡萄糖代谢改变在初诊肺癌患者情绪障碍发病中的临床意义。方法实验组来自临床拟诊肺癌并拟行全身(脑+躯干)18F-氟脱氧葡萄糖(18F-FDG)正电子发射断层显像/计算机体层摄影(PET/CT)检查的患者,对照组来自健康体格检查者。所有被试者在18F-FDG PET/CT检查前接受哈密尔顿抑郁量表(HAMD)及焦虑量表(MAS)评定,对比分析大脑静息葡萄糖代谢改变、情绪障碍评分以及两者之间的相关性。结果最终纳入155例肺癌患者(实验组)及152例健康体检者(对照组),实验组HAMD评分及MAS评分均高于对照组(t=1.020.P=0.04;t=0.09,P=0.03);实验组脑PET显像存在以双侧额、颞叶为主的多个脑区葡萄糖代谢减低,且受累脑区平均标准化摄取值(SUV)在双侧额叶及左侧颞叶分别与HAMD评分呈负相关(r=0.68、0.60、0.55),在左侧额叶及左侧颞叶分别与MAS评分呈负相关(r=0.59、0.58)。结论大脑静息葡萄糖代谢改变与情绪障碍在肺癌患者中具有显著相关性,且以额叶为著。脑葡萄糖代谢改变可能是肺癌患者情绪障碍发病的神经病理基础,有望作为神经生物学标记用于临床评估。

Correlation between brain glucose metabolism and emotional disorder

Abstract:Objective To explore clinical significance of brain glucose metabolic changes to emotional disorders in patients with lung cancer.Methods The experiment subjects consisted of patients with clinically diagnosed lung cancer in our hospital,while healthy individuals formed the control group.All subjects answered inquiries with Hamilton depression scale(HAMD)and manifest anxiety scale(MAS)prior to undergoing whole body 18F-fluorodeoxyglucose(18F-FDG)positron emission tomography and computed tomogra?phy(PET/CT)examination.Brain glucose metabolic changes,emotional disorder scores and their relations were then statistically ana?lyzed.Results Finally,155 lung cancer patients and 152 healthy subjects were respectively enrolled in this study.There were no statisti?cally significances between two groups in respect to ages and genders(both P<0.05).The Hamilton scores both of HAMD and MAS in the research group were higher than those in the controls with statistical significance(t=1.020,P=0.04;t=0.09,P=0.03,respectively).The brain PET imaging in the research group showed relative reductions of cerebral resting glucose metabolism in multiple cerebral regions,mainly located in bilateral frontal and temporal lobes.The significant negative correlations were observed between the standardized uptake value(SUVs)of cerebral glucose metabolism and HAMD scores in the bilateral frontal and the left temporal regions(r=0.68,0.60,0.55,respectively),and the SUVs and MAS scores in the left frontal and temporal regions(r=0.59,0.58,respectively).Conclusion There are significant correlations between SUVs and HAMD/MAS scores in the patients with lung cancer,especially in fron?tal lobes.It implies that brain glucose metabolic change is possibly a neuropathological basis underlying the emotional disorder.The brain glucose metabolic changes can hopefully be regarded as a clinical neurobiological label to evaluate emotional disorder for lung cancer pa?tients.
